Marigold superstar Mayu Iwatani has been out of action for the last few months as she is recovering from a fractured toe. Iwatani and her fans hope to see her back competing inside the ring soon.
Iwatani posted on X that she had gotten bored and decided to head to a local fishing pond in an attempt to catch a few fish.
The pro-wrestling superstar spent ninety minutes at that fishing pond but unfortunately she did not catch a single fish despite their sheer numbers. The fish at that pond were able to avoid the offense that the Icon was throwing in their direction.
Despite her incredible skills inside the squared circle, Iwatani seemed to be defeated by the fish she was attempting to catch which left her frustrated.
It all turned out well and in what could be considered a victory, Iwatani ended her fishing expedition and headed to a store to purchase a really good looking fish. She proudly posed with it for a picture.
While the pond fish can claim victory over the Icon, Iwatani will eat well tonight.
